    Conference USA is pushing hard to find an eighth member that would satisfy NCAA requirements to stay in the FBS, ...

    FBS independents Liberty and New Mexico State plus FCS teams Sam Houston and Jacksonville State were all extended Conference USA invitations on Wednesday, sources confirmed to CBS Sports.
    https://www.cbssports.com/college-fo...g-realignment/

    My prediction on their eighth: In the footprint (Izzo's tweet) and below the Mason-Dixon line.

    It might depend on if the NCAA enforces its rules. Excluding Ivy and SWAC which have no business moving up, there aren't even 30 FCS stadiums that hold the required 15k, much less 30 that get that kind of attendance. I know they've let a bunch of FBS teams slide on this rule, but it's a different matter on approving new teams that don't meet requirements.
